Output 93b64bcb2ee22833c3f682cda7740bd156c7b5a605d78b8760dd14e4792ad696:1

value
1969364
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1043b601fe142ece0748dd83288207a1f66cac3d OP_EQUALVERIFY OP_CHECKSIG
address
12UzviApL3SuHMT7XcEEPnnpVexytN4S2R
transaction
93b64bcb2ee22833c3f682cda7740bd156c7b5a605d78b8760dd14e4792ad696
spent
true